STMFCLEARPROVIDERDATA(3STMF) SCSI Target Mode Framework Library Functions STMFCLEARPROVIDERDATA(3STMF)

stmfClearProviderData - delete all data for the specified provider

cc [ flag... ] file... -lstmf [ library... ]
#include <libstmf.h>
int stmfClearProviderData(char *providerName, int providerType);

providerName

The name of the provider whose data is being deleted.

providerType

The value must be either STMF_LU_PROVIDER_TYPE or STMF_PORT_PROVIDER_TYPE.

The stmfClearProviderData() function deletes all data for the specified provider.

The following values are returned:

STMF_ERROR_NOT_FOUND

The value specified for providerName was not found in the system.

STMF_STATUS_SUCCESS

The API call was successful.

See attributes(7) for descriptions of the following attributes:

ATTRIBUTE TYPE ATTRIBUTE VALUE
Interface Stability Committed
MT-Level Safe

libstmf(3LIB), attributes(7)

June 9, 2008 OmniOS